Image Tagging Software: A Practical Guide for Photographers

How image tagging software works, manual keywording vs AI auto-tagging, what to check before committing a catalog, and where a local, private Windows tool fits.

Finding one photo in a library of forty thousand comes down to how well those pictures are tagged. Image tagging software attaches searchable words to each image, whether you type those words yourself or let a model generate them. Photographers reach for it once filenames like IMG_4821.jpg stop being enough and folders alone cannot answer a question like "show me every shot with a red umbrella." Below is what photo tagging software actually does, the three ways it assigns tags, how the AI kind works under the hood, and what to weigh before you commit a whole catalog to one tool.

What image tagging software does

At its core, a tagging tool stores keywords against each image so you can search by meaning instead of by folder. A wedding photographer might tag by client, venue, and moment. Stock shooters tag by subject, color, and concept. Libraries, museums, and design teams lean on tags so decades of assets stay findable by people who never took the photos.

Two things separate a real tagging system from a folder of renamed files. First is a fast way to apply the same keyword to hundreds of images at once. Second is a filter that narrows a huge library to just the tagged subset in a second or two. Miss either one and tagging becomes a chore nobody keeps up with.

Three ways photos get tagged

Manual keywording

You type the keywords. Adobe Lightroom, Daminion, and most digital asset managers build around this model, often with a keyword hierarchy so "Labrador" rolls up under "dog" and "pet." Manual tagging is precise, and it captures things a model cannot guess, such as a client name or a private project code. Its weakness is obvious: someone has to do the typing, and consistency slips the moment a second person joins.

AI auto-tagging

A model looks at each picture and proposes tags. Dedicated tools such as Excire and a handful of Microsoft Store apps market themselves on this, and it is where most of the recent movement in the category has happened. Auto-tagging shines on the first pass through a backlog, when typing keywords for ten thousand untouched images is simply never going to happen. Accuracy varies by subject, though, and generic scenes tend to earn generic labels.

A hybrid of both

Most photographers land somewhere in between. Let the software generate a rough first layer of keywords, then correct and add the handful that matter for how you actually search. Going hybrid gives you coverage without the full manual burden, and it keeps a human in charge of the tags that carry real meaning.

How AI auto-tagging works, and where it stops

Modern auto-tagging leans on vision models trained to connect images with language. One common design pairs a captioning model, which writes a short sentence describing the photo, with a classifier that scores the image against a list of candidate keywords. Memora, for example, runs a BLIP model to caption each photo and a zero-shot CLIP model to attach keywords, both while it indexes your library.

Understanding what these models do well, and what they do not, saves a lot of frustration. They match concepts, so a search for "beach" surfaces sand and surf even when no filename mentions it. They do not count objects reliably, they expect English prompts, and an unusual scene can throw them off. Read auto-tags as a strong starting point rather than a finished catalog, and lean on the fact that every serious tool still lets you override them.

What to look for when choosing

Feature lists blur together fast, so weigh the handful of things that decide whether you will still be tagging six months from now:

  • Batch tagging. Apply or edit keywords across a whole selection, not one file at a time.
  • Fast filtering. A filter-by-tag view that narrows the library to the matching photos instantly.
  • Keyword structure. Hierarchies or synonyms that keep related tags organized instead of sprawling.
  • Portability. Know where your tags live and whether you can get them out. Some tools write keywords into each file's IPTC or XMP metadata; others keep them in a private catalog. Ask before you invest years of work.
  • Privacy. Decide whether your photos and their tags should be processed on your own machine or uploaded to a service. More on that just below.
  • Platform and cost. Confirm it runs on your operating system and that the pricing model matches how you actually work.

Local versus cloud, the privacy question

Where the tagging happens matters as much as how well it works. Cloud services upload your photos so their servers can analyze them and store the tags. That buys convenience and cross-device sync, but your library, along with everything a model infers about it, now lives on someone else's infrastructure. For client work, family archives, or anything sensitive, that tradeoff deserves a hard second look.

Offline tagging keeps the whole process on your computer. No upload, no account required to search, and the analysis runs on hardware you own. You give up automatic cloud sync, and you take on responsibility for your own backups, yet the images themselves never leave the machine.

Where Memora fits

Memora is a Windows photo manager that tags on-device. As it indexes a folder it captions each photo and generates keywords locally, and you can layer your own tags on top. Because the AI runs on your own CPU or GPU, no photo, caption, or tag is ever uploaded anywhere. Filtering a large library down to a single tag, together with managing your tag list, belongs to Memora Pro, while the free tier includes basic AI semantic search that finds photos by description without any manual tagging at all.

A couple of honest limits are worth stating up front. Memora tags photos, not video, and auto-generated captions can read generic on ordinary scenes, so you will still refine the keywords that matter most. Its tags live in Memora's own local catalog rather than being written back into each file, which is worth knowing if portability is high on your list. For anyone whose priority is a private, offline workflow on Windows, that design is exactly the point. Common questions

Is automatic photo tagging accurate enough to skip manual work?

For broad visual concepts it does well, and it saves an enormous amount of time on a first pass. For anything specific to you, a client name, a project code, an inside reference, you will still add those by hand. Think of auto-tags as the base layer and your own keywords as the layer that makes the library genuinely yours.

Do my tags transfer if I switch software later?

Only when the tool writes them into the image's IPTC or XMP metadata, or exports them in a format another program can read. Catalog-only tags stay with that catalog. Confirming the export path before you tag ten thousand files can save a painful migration.

Can I tag photos without uploading them anywhere?

Yes. Local tools process everything on your own computer, which keeps private images private. Memora works this way on Windows, running its tagging models entirely on hardware you already own.

The bottom line

Good image tagging software turns a pile of unsearchable files into a library you can actually question. Decide first whether manual precision, automatic speed, or a blend of the two suits your volume, then check where your tags will live and whether your photos have to leave your computer to get tagged. Answer those two questions and a long shortlist gets short in a hurry.
